Current Job Openings
Bangkok Office
Project Manager/Software Architect
Reports to: Senior Manager, Project Management Office (PMO)
Qualifications Required
Education: Relevant degree in software engineering fields, training in principles and techniques of software development.
Experience: 3-5 years of relevant software architecture, software development, software testing experience, and project leadership/management experience.
Skills: Leadership, proactive goal orientation and ability to focus architectuarlly significant requirements and corresponding design decisions, good communication and presentation skills.
Responsibilities: Responsible for conducting, leading and coordinating software development activities thoughout the project, including key design decisions for the technology, structure configuration of the system.
Other: Be familiar with systems concepts design and standards. Provide technical expertise in terms of software usage, performance, aesthetics, resilience, reuse, comprehensibility, economic and technological tradeoffs.
If qualified and interested, please Contact Us below.
Team Lead Software Engineer
Reports to: Project Manager/Software Architect
Qualifications Required:
Education: Relevant degree in software engineering fields; training in principles and techniques of software development.
Experience: 3-5 years of relevant software architecture, software development, software testing experience, and demonstrated front-line project team leadership experience.
Skills:
- Strong technical skills in .NET, C#, SQL Server 2005/2008 (Reporting Service and Integration Service), AJAX and Web Services;
- Strong Enlish reading and written communication skills, with an ability to express and understand complex technical concepts;
- Strong analytical, problem-solving, and conceptual skills;
- Ability to work in teams and have strong interpersonal skills;
- Ability to work under pressure to meet tight deadlines;
- Ability to deal with clients and travel to project sites, as necessary;
- Posessess good organizational skills;
- Demonstrated leadership experience as well s the ability to lead a group of software engineers and also able to work independently;
- Ability to anticipate potential problems, determine and implement solutions;
- Strong coaching skills. Ability to step outside role confines and help teach and enable other team members.
Responsibilities: Responsible for conducting, leading and coordinating software development activities throughout the project life cycle, including key design decisions for the technology, structure and configuration of the system.
Other: Be familiar with systems concepts design and standards. Provide technical expertise in terms of software usage, functionality, performance, aesthetics, resilience, reuse, comprehensibility, economic and technological tradeoffs. Frequent visits to Vietnam and the Philippines may be required.
If qualified and interested, please Contact Us below.